So I tried and it worked.

In Opal to remove the usage of #==, I removed it from the special selector array in the method:
IRBytecodeGenerator class>>specialSelectorsArray
^ #(#+ 1 #- 1 #< 1 #> 1 #<= 1 #>= 1 #= 1 #~= 1 #* 1 #/ 1 #\\ 1 #@ 1 #bitShift: 1 #// 1 #bitAnd: 1 #bitOr: 1 #at: 1 #at:put: 2 #size 0 #next 0 #nextPut: 1 #atEnd 0 #== 1 nil 0 #blockCopy: 1 #value 0 #value: 1 #do: 1 #new 0 #new: 1 #x 0 #y 0)

Then I ran:
IRBytecodeGenerator initialize.
OpalCompiler recompileAll.

Then in my example:

A>>==
    ^ true

a := A new.
b := A new.
a == b  answered true, so it worked.


The only side effect it can have is that people might have written code with the knowledge that sending
#== can not lead to an interrupt check, e.g. a GC happening or process switching.

Yes for example in #~~
